Charlton Heston may have portrayed Moses in The Ten Commandments, but you get to play a God in Populous for the Super Nintendo. Your goal is to eliminate from the face of your world the followers of Evil.<br><br>You are given the power to command the forces of nature. You can create earthquakes, floods, volcanoes and other catastrophes, and you can even turn fertile plains into barren wastelands or oceans into fertile plains. Omnipotent as you are, there is a limit to your powers. It all depends on how many followers are at your command. You use these people to build towns, raise crops, multiply, invade the enemy, attack followers of Evil, burn towns and destroy crops. Once the forces of Good significantly outnumber the forces of Evil, you should call for Armageddon, a final doomsday battle.<br><br>There are 989 worlds in the universe of Populous. Ten types of terrain are used, including grassy plains, rock and lava, desert and snow and ice. Three modes of play are available: Tutorial, Conquest and Custom. The Custom mode lets you change landscapes, jump to new worlds and set the computer against itself. You can even play the part of the Evil deity!

  • Populous - A Prototype Real-Time Strategy Game

    This is one of the first strategy games that allowed you to take on the role of a god in charge of helping a little civilization of humans. You can sculpt the land, train soldiers, and conquer other tribes on the planet. I seem to remember there being dozens of levels with varying difficulties and different landscape themes (grasslands, checkerboards, snow, candy land, etc.). This game has nostalgic value that shades my view of it because my older brother used to play it all the time. From the little bit I've played so far and in the past, the game stacks up to be a decent real-time strategy game, albeit a bit of a basic one. From what I know it was an idea of Peter Molyneux, the same guy who'd later come up with Dungeon Keeper, Black and White, and Fable. There is a sequel to this ...
